This page and its subpages explain how to backup and restore data in a cloud-based Magnolia package.
- Magnolia automatically creates backups for the Live environment, but you also can create a backup manually.
- You can always recover the Live environment.
- See Upgrading Magnolia in the cloud for information about automatic backups created during the upgrade process for Live environments.

What data is backed up
When a backup is executed, the following data is saved from the Live environment in its current state:
- Magnolia software custom configuration (JCR data form the workspaces
configuration
,users
,userroles
,usergroups
). - Editor created customer content (JCR data from content workspaces such as,
website
,dam
,category
,contacts
, and so on). - The release version number (saved as metadata).
- The Magnolia software version number (saved as metadata).
This applies to both for automatic and manual backups.
When data is backed up
Different events trigger the creation of backups:
- Automatic backups are made on a daily, weekly and monthly basis at 1:00 UTC when we assume site traffic is at a minimum. Contact the Cloud Helpdesk to change this time to suit your site.
- When you create a manual backup.
- When you upgrade the version of Magnolia in a Live environment.
How many backups are kept?
The system keeps the most recently created backup for each type:
- One monthly backup
- One weekly backup
- One daily backup
- One manually created backup
If you need more backups stored, contact the Cloud Helpdesk to find an arrangement.
